引言
在操作系统中,文件计算是一个复杂且关键的过程。它涉及到文件系统的管理、数据存储、检索和优化等多个方面。对于系统管理员和开发者来说,理解和掌握文件计算的相关技巧对于提高系统性能和解决潜在问题是至关重要的。本文将深入探讨操作系统文件计算的实用技巧,并通过实际案例分析来揭示解决难题的方法。
文件计算基础
文件系统概述
操作系统中的文件系统是用于存储、检索和管理文件的方法和数据结构。常见的文件系统包括NTFS、FAT32、ext4等。每种文件系统都有其独特的特点和适用场景。
文件计算概念
文件计算通常指的是对文件系统中的数据进行操作和处理的过程,包括文件的创建、读取、写入、删除等。
实用技巧
1. 文件系统优化
- 定期检查磁盘碎片:使用工具如Windows的“磁盘碎片整理”或Linux的
defragment命令来优化文件系统。 - 调整文件系统参数:根据文件访问模式调整文件系统参数,如增加文件系统缓存大小。
2. 文件存储管理
- 合理分配磁盘空间:根据文件类型和访问频率分配磁盘空间,避免磁盘空间不足或浪费。
- 使用文件系统压缩:对于不常访问的文件,可以使用压缩功能减少磁盘占用。
3. 文件访问优化
- 使用符号链接:对于频繁访问的文件或目录,可以使用符号链接来提高访问速度。
- 优化文件权限:合理设置文件权限,防止未授权访问。
案例分析
案例一:磁盘空间不足
问题描述:某企业服务器磁盘空间不足,导致系统运行缓慢。
解决方案:
- 使用
df -h命令检查磁盘空间使用情况。 - 使用
du -sh /*命令找出占用空间最大的文件或目录。 - 删除不必要的文件或目录,或将其迁移到其他存储设备。
- 调整文件系统参数,如增加缓存大小。
案例二:文件访问速度慢
问题描述:某网站服务器中,用户访问图片文件时速度较慢。
解决方案:
- 使用CDN(内容分发网络)来缓存图片文件,减少服务器负载。
- 对图片文件进行压缩,减少文件大小。
- 使用符号链接将图片文件链接到缓存目录,提高访问速度。
结论
通过掌握操作系统文件计算的实用技巧,可以有效提高系统性能和解决文件计算中的难题。在实际操作中,应根据具体情况选择合适的策略,并通过不断实践和优化来提升文件系统的效率。
